Career path

Career Role Description
Child Welfare Policy Analyst Analyze UK child welfare policies, evaluating effectiveness and recommending improvements. Strong research & analytical skills are key.
Children's Social Worker (Policy Focus) Direct social work alongside policy analysis. Advocating for children's rights and informing policy changes based on frontline experience.
Child Protection Policy Officer Develop and implement strategies to safeguard children. Requires expertise in child protection legislation and welfare services.
Family Support Policy Advisor Shape and evaluate family support programs, ensuring alignment with national policy goals. Strong communication skills are essential.
Adoption & Fostering Policy Specialist Focus on policies relating to adoption and fostering, including legislative changes and best practice implementation. Deep understanding of the sector.
